Output 95be17eab9be25a38a18656db75f7f971e2f38a15e740bd7e32fa856e40e76b1:1

value
29378004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c8ebac604f9cde59ed289eb3ba928bf2984f999 OP_EQUAL
address
38fpG9YsVWjPNPg2kgV33Hxq6VSwX8Mmkx
transaction
95be17eab9be25a38a18656db75f7f971e2f38a15e740bd7e32fa856e40e76b1
spent
true